How to Keep Your Garage Organized

silver-garage-sectionWhether you use your garage to protect your vehicle or stow your belongings, keeping the space neat is essential to maintaining function and aesthetics. However, a space that holds so many diverse items may become cluttered without regular upkeep. Consider these 5 tips for keeping your garage organized:

1. Get It Off the Floor

A garage that’s cluttered with storage boxes, children’s or pets’ toys, sawdust, and power tools is not a space you’ll be happy or productive in. Chances are, most of these items wind up on the floor, where you can trip over them, a safety issue that further downgrades the garage from a well-purposed space to a dumping ground. Fight this tendency by clearing all items off the floor.

Need space to store those boxes? Installing or placing movable cabinets in your space can help get stored items off the floor, while racks and hanging hooks can further help store garments and tools. Stackable containers that utilize drawer space can further help with organizing smaller items that need a home.

2. Prioritize Your Items

In order to know what to store and where, consider how often you require a particular item. While holiday decorations can be stored in the back of a wall cabinet for annual use, your toolbox should be within easy reach for day-to-day repairs.

3. Grid Panels

Particularly if you use your garage as a workspace, having a grid-mounted panel can help you organize everything from protective goggles to baskets of spare parts. The main sections can be affixed to the wall, where you can attach hooks, shelving, and other accessories to keep your items neat and available.

4. Same with Same

This one’s easy: keep items used for a similar purpose, like gardening or sports equipment, in the same area, so you can access everything you need for a task when you need it.

5. Use a Folding Table

Permanent tables or workbenches are useful if you consider your garage a daily workspace. However, if you only occasionally need a table or countertop, why not use a folding table instead? You can attach this table to the wall by fastening hinges to the wall studs, allowing the table to fold up or down. To hold the table in place on the wall, use a chain-and-hook method.
